Sweater Styles For Winter

Winter calls for warm and stylish sweater options. Sweaters offer comfort and can elevate any look. Choosing the right style creates a cozy yet fashionable outfit. Explore various sweater styles to find your perfect winter fit.

Chunky Knits And Textures

Chunky knit sweaters add volume and warmth. Their thick yarns create rich textures that stand out. These sweaters pair perfectly with simple bottoms and boots. Textured patterns like cables and ribs give a cozy, handmade feel. They bring depth and interest to your winter outfit.

Fitted Vs Oversized Sweaters

Fitted sweaters highlight your shape and layer well under jackets. They provide a sleek and neat appearance. Oversized sweaters offer a relaxed, comfortable vibe. Their loose fit makes it easy to move and stay warm. Both styles suit different moods and occasions. Choose fitted for polished looks and oversized for casual days.

Sweater Dresses And Tunics

Sweater dresses combine style with warmth in one piece. They look great with boots and tights. Tunics offer longer coverage and work well with leggings. Both options are easy to wear and cozy for cold days. These styles create effortless winter looks with minimal effort.

Boots That Match Every Look

Boots are the perfect winter companion to sweaters. They add warmth and style to every outfit. Choosing the right boots can transform your look from casual to dressy. The right pair fits your style and keeps you comfortable all day. Here are some boots ideas that match every look.

Ankle Boots For Casual Days

Ankle boots are great for everyday wear. They go well with skinny jeans or leggings. These boots offer comfort and style for walking around town. Pick neutral colors like black, brown, or tan for easy matching. A low heel or flat sole keeps them practical. Ankle boots add a cozy touch without being too bulky.

Over-the-knee Boots For Dressy Vibes

Over-the-knee boots bring an elegant touch to any outfit. They pair well with sweater dresses or skirts. These boots make your legs look longer and add sophistication. Choose suede or leather for a chic look. Over-the-knee boots are perfect for winter parties or date nights. They keep you warm while making a bold statement.

Choosing The Right Boot Material

Boot material affects both style and comfort. Leather boots are durable and water-resistant. They give a polished and classic look. Suede boots feel soft and add texture to outfits. They need gentle care to stay beautiful. For wet days, consider waterproof or synthetic boots. Pick a material that suits your climate and daily needs.

Layering Without Bulk

Layering without bulk keeps you warm and stylish at the same time. Thick layers can feel heavy and bulky. They hide your shape and make you look bigger than you are. Smart layering uses thin pieces that fit well and add warmth without extra weight. You can combine sweaters and boots in ways that keep your outfit cozy yet sleek. Here are some easy tips to layer smartly for winter.

Lightweight Base Layers

Start with a thin base layer to trap heat close to your body. Choose soft materials like cotton or wool blends. These fabrics keep you warm without adding bulk. A fitted long-sleeve shirt or turtleneck works well under sweaters. Avoid thick or loose tops that add extra size. Lightweight layers make your outfit look neat and put together.

Using Scarves And Accessories

Scarves add warmth and style without weight. Pick scarves in soft, thin fabrics like cashmere or lightweight wool. Wrap them around your neck to keep cold air out. Scarves also bring color and texture to simple sweater outfits. Pair with hats or gloves in matching tones. Accessories draw attention without making you look bulky.

Incorporating Belts For Shape

Belts help define your waist and add shape to loose sweaters. Choose slim belts that do not add extra bulk. Wrap the belt over your sweater to create a flattering silhouette. This technique stops your outfit from looking boxy or shapeless. A belt gives your look structure and style while keeping you cozy.

Color Combinations And Patterns

Choosing the right colors and patterns can make your winter outfit stand out. Sweaters and boots offer a perfect canvas for experimenting with styles. Playing with combinations helps create looks that feel warm and fresh. Here are some ideas to inspire your winter wardrobe.

Neutrals And Earth Tones

Neutrals and earth tones bring a calm and natural vibe. Shades like beige, brown, and olive mix well with most colors. These tones create a soft, cozy look perfect for cold days. Pair a cream sweater with tan boots for a timeless outfit. Earth tones also work great in layers, adding depth without clashing.

Mixing Prints With Solids

Mixing prints with solid colors adds interest without overwhelming your look. Try a patterned sweater with plain boots to balance style and simplicity. Stripes, checks, and subtle florals work well for winter. Keep the print colors close to the solid pieces to keep harmony. This combo feels playful yet polished for everyday wear.

Pop Of Color Ideas

A pop of color brightens dull winter days. Add a red or mustard sweater with neutral boots for a lively touch. Bold scarves or hats in jewel tones bring energy to your outfit. Keep other pieces muted to let the color shine. These small bursts of color boost mood and style without extra effort.

Outfits For Different Occasions

Winter calls for cozy outfits that fit every occasion. Sweaters and boots create a perfect combo for warmth and style. Choosing the right pieces helps you stay comfortable and look great throughout the season. Here are outfit ideas for casual, office, and evening events.

Casual Weekend Looks

Start with a chunky knit sweater in soft colors. Pair it with skinny jeans or leggings for ease. Slip on ankle boots or flat knee-high boots for comfort. Add a wool hat or scarf to enhance the cozy vibe. This look is perfect for running errands or meeting friends.

Office-appropriate Styles

Select a fine-knit sweater in neutral tones like gray, beige, or navy. Tuck it into tailored trousers or a midi skirt for a clean silhouette. Choose sleek leather boots with a low heel for professionalism. Layer with a structured coat to keep warm during commutes. Simple jewelry completes this polished outfit.

Date Night And Evening Outfits

Pick a fitted sweater with subtle details like lace or ribbing. Pair it with a faux leather skirt or dark skinny jeans for a chic look. High-heeled boots add a touch of elegance. Accessorize with a statement necklace or bold earrings. Finish with a stylish coat or wrap for extra warmth.

Styling Tips To Avoid Frump

Styling sweaters and boots for winter can feel tricky. Sweaters often add bulk, and boots can make legs look shorter. Avoiding a frumpy look means focusing on shape and detail. Small changes create a polished and cozy outfit that turns heads.

Balancing Proportions

Pair chunky sweaters with slim pants or leggings. This contrast keeps your shape clear. If your sweater is loose, choose fitted boots to balance the look. Shorter sweaters work well with high-waisted bottoms. This adds a natural waistline and avoids a boxy silhouette.

Choosing Flattering Fits

Pick sweaters that follow your body’s natural lines. Avoid overly baggy or tight styles. Soft fabrics that drape well look elegant. Boots with a slight heel lift your posture. Make sure boots fit snugly around your calves for a sleek effect.

Adding Chic Accessories

Use belts to define your waist over bulky sweaters. Scarves add texture but keep them lightweight to prevent extra bulk. Choose simple jewelry like small hoops or delicate necklaces. Hats like berets or beanies add style without overwhelming your look.

Frequently Asked Questions

How To Not Look Frumpy In Sweaters?

Choose fitted sweaters to define your shape. Pair with tailored bottoms and add a belt for structure. Opt for quality fabrics and layer minimally. Accessorize with scarves or jewelry to enhance style without bulk.

How To Look Classy In Winter?

Choose tailored coats, quality knitwear, and sleek boots for a polished winter look. Add scarves and hats in complementary colors. Opt for neutral tones and fitted layers to stay warm without bulk. Accessorize minimally to maintain elegance and comfort throughout the season.

What To Pair With Winter Boots?

Pair winter boots with skinny jeans, leggings, or short dresses. Add cozy sweaters, trench coats, or scarves for warmth and style.

How To Dress For Winter Without Looking Bulky?

Wear slim, lightweight layers made of wool or cashmere. Choose fitted coats and add a belt to define your waist. Opt for streamlined boots and minimal accessories to maintain a sleek look.
